Kilsyth
City in East Dunbartonshire, United Kingdom
Overview
Kilsyth is a charming Scottish town set between Glasgow and the Campsie Fells, known for its rich history, green landscapes, and friendly local vibe. Despite its small size, Kilsyth boasts historic landmarks, tranquil parks, and easy access to nature trails.
